#73f3d1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#73f3d1 is composed of 45.1% red, 95.3%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 14%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 164.1 degrees, a saturation of 84.2% and a lightness of 70.2%. #73f3d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ffff with #00e7a3. Closest websafe color is: #66ffcc.

Shades and Tints of #73f3d1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000503 is the darkest color, while #f1fef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#73f3d1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adb9b6 is the less saturated color, while #67ffd6 is the most saturated one.
